Ant eggs, a unique and rare ingredient in cuisine, are used to prepare many mouthwatering dishes. The process of harvesting ant eggs and processing them into dishes such as glutinous rice cakes and fried spring rolls is a delicate art that requires patience and technique. ### Harvesting ant Eggs
1. **Find Ant Nests**: First, the harvester must find the ant nests that are located in the tree or in the soil. These ant nests are often filled with tiny white ant eggs.
2. **Collect Ant Eggs**: Use specialized tools or hands to gently remove ant eggs from the nest. This needs to be done carefully so as not to break the egg.
3. **Cleaning Ant Eggs**: After harvesting, ant eggs are washed and drained, ready for processing.
### PROCESSING STICKY RICE CAKE WITH ANT EGG FILLING
1. **Preparation of ingredients**: Glutinous rice, ant eggs, banana leaves, salt, sugar and coconut milk.
2. **Cooking Glutinous Rice**: Glutinous rice is soaked in water for 4-6 hours, then cooked with coconut milk and a pinch of salt to give it a chewy and creamy taste.
3. **Cake Wrapping**: Spread out the banana leaves, put some glutinous rice on the leaves, then put the ant eggs on top. Wrap it so that the ant egg is in the middle, then tie it tightly.
4. **Steaming the cake**: The cake is steamed for about 1-2 hours, until the glutinous rice is soft and fragrant.
### Preparation of fried spring rolls with ant egg filling
1. **Prepare ingredients**: Rice paper, ant eggs, minced pork, onions, mushrooms, carrots, vermicelli, chicken eggs and spices such as salt, pepper, sugar.
2. **Make Spring Roll Filling**: Mix ant eggs well with minced pork, onion, cat mushroom, carrot and vermicelli. Season to taste.
3. **Spring Roll Roll**: Put a sufficient amount of filling on the rice paper, roll it up so that it is tight and beautiful.
4. **Fried Spring Rolls**: After rolling, spring rolls are fried in hot oil until golden and crispy.
